Assessment of Treated Areas



Upon completion of the mold removal procedure, a thorough evaluation of the dealt with areas is imperative to make certain the efficiency of the removal initiatives. This assessment functions as an essential action in the post-remediation stage to verify that the mold and mildew removal and cleanup procedures were successful in removing the mold problem and restoring a risk-free indoor setting. The evaluation should be carried out by certified professionals that have the expertise to assess the remediated locations meticulously.


These include aesthetic evaluations to examine for any kind of indicators of mold and mildew growth or water damage, moisture degrees to confirm that the location is completely dry and totally free of excess humidity that can promote mold and mildew re-growth, and air high quality screening to make sure that the interior air is secure to breathe. In addition, the evaluation may involve utilizing specialized tools such as moisture meters and thermal imaging electronic cameras to detect covert mold or dampness pockets that might lead to future mold troubles if left unchecked.

Moisture Control Steps



Reliable wetness control steps are vital for preventing mold development and preserving a healthy and balanced interior atmosphere. Additionally, making use of dehumidifiers in wet areas can aid minimize humidity degrees, making it harder for mold to thrive.

Guaranteeing that gutters are clear, downspouts straight water away from the foundation, and the roof covering is in excellent problem can assist prevent water from seeping right into the structure. Correctly securing doors and windows can additionally assist maintain wetness out


In cases where water damages happens, prompt activity is needed. Any kind of spills or leaks ought to be cleaned up and dried out within 24-48 hours to avoid mold and mildew development. Utilizing dampness meters can help discover surprise sources of water and make sure comprehensive drying out. By applying these moisture control measures, the danger of mold returning can be dramatically minimized, creating a healthier indoor environment.

Tracking and Upkeep Strategy



Executing a routine monitoring and upkeep strategy is necessary for making sure the lasting effectiveness of mold and mildew removal initiatives. When mold removal is finished, it is crucial to develop a tracking schedule to examine the success of the removal procedure. This entails frequently inspecting the formerly affected areas for any kind of indicators of mold recurrence or water damage. By performing routine checks, any kind of new mold growth can be immediately identified and resolved, protecting against a reoccurrence of the first problem.


Furthermore, developing an upkeep strategy is crucial to stop future mold issues. This plan might include actions such as dealing with pipes leakages, boosting ventilation, and managing indoor humidity degrees. Routine maintenance not just assists in protecting against mold and mildew but likewise contributes to keeping a healthy and balanced indoor setting. It is a good idea to document all monitoring and upkeep tasks to track progression and make certain consistency in the maintenance of the remediated areas. By carrying out an extensive tracking and maintenance strategy, the threat of mold and mildew re-emergence can be dramatically minimized, promoting a clean and secure living or functioning setting.
